2012. 366 days. 366 seconds., A Filmmaker’s Year Captured in Daily One Second Increments

2012. 366 days. 366 seconds., a wonderful cinematic video by Austin, Texas-based filmmaker Jonathan Britnell, creatively captures his 2012 year within a series of daily one second increments.

It really is, in chronological order, 1 second from every single day of 2012. It was shot on a Canon 7D and a few shots on a GoPro Hero2. I edited with Final Cut Pro 7 and graded with Magic Bullet Looks. Almost all the shots of people are either my wife Jessica or my brother Jimmy. BONUS: if you look very closely at 2:25 you can see me wipe out in the distance on a long board. It hurt.
